RiverFest: Tampa shows off its freshly finished Riverwalk with activities (mostly free) at 11 locations, including the Mayor's Mac and Cheese Throwdown on Saturday and a Bloody Mary Festival on Sunday at Curtis Hixon Park. tampariverfest.com.
Ruby Bridges: On Tuesday, the civil rights icon's talk, part of the Norman Rockwell exhibit at the Tampa Museum of Art, will feature her story, which Rockwell depicted, of integrating an all-white New Orleans school. Sold out, but the exhibit runs through May 31.
The Planets: The Florida Orchestra gets spacey Friday-Sunday while playing Holst's The Planets as real images from space move across the big screen. $15-$45. floridaorchestra.org.

Jerry Seinfeld: The comedian performs Thursday and Friday at the Mahaffey Theater in St. Petersburg. That's not nothing. $59-$149.
Enchanted Earth: World-renowned explorers Sylvia Earle, an oceanographer, and Margaret Lowman, a climate scientist known for scaling forest canopies for research, will talk Thursday at Tampa Theatre. $33-$75.
Tropical Heatwave: The 34th annual WMNF music festival hits Ybor City on Friday and Saturday. $30-$50.
Music: You ought to know Alanis Morissette will perform an intimate, acoustic show Tuesday at 7:30 p.m. at the Mahaffey Theater in St. Petersburg; $49.50-$99.50. Joan Armatrading stops in Clearwater's Capitol Theatre on Friday at 8 p.m.; $53.75-$78.75. Classic rock's Boston plays More Than a Feeling at Ruth Eckerd Hall on Saturday; $49.50-$125. Grammy nominee Paramore plays Ruth Eckerd Hall at 8 p.m. Tuesday with friends Copeland; $43.25-$78.75. Sammy Hagar joins forces with Michael Anthony, Jason Bonham and Vic Johnson to rock Clearwater's Ruth Eckerd Hall on Wednesday; $49.50-$115.

Free Comic Book Day Saturday is a hugely popular day in comic book shops around the area. Go to freecomicbookday.com to find a shop.
Music and Movies in the Park: The popular series returns to Straub Park at 7 p.m. Thursday with live music by the Dancing Chickens and a screening of Cocoon at Fifth Avenue NE and Bayshore Drive, St. Petersburg. Free.
